      Our Stretch Services

      One on one session with a Flexologist

      One on One

      A 25 or 50 minute one-on-one stretch customized to your specific needs, focusing on problem areas or targeting certain muscle groups.

      about Green Hills

      StretchLab is revolutionizing one-on-one assisted stretching and flexibility training classes. In your 25 or 50 minute one-on-one session, you will work with one of our trained flexologists who will guide you through a series of stretches custom designed for your specific needs. In our innovative group sessions – no matter what your range of motion or fitness level is, we have a solution for you. Our group stretches are Flexologist led and will help to increase your flexibility and improve your range of motion.
